Doublewide roof replacement services involve removing an existing, large roof structure and installing a new, durable roof system that covers expansive areas. This process typically includes assessing the current roof's condition, removing damaged or aging materials, and carefully installing new roofing components such as shingles, underlayment, and flashing.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, improve its appearance, and ensure it provides reliable protection against the elements for many years. These services are performed by experienced contractors who understand the complexities of large roofing projects and can handle the scope of work efficiently.
This type of roof replacement is especially helpful for addressing common issues that can develop over time, such as widespread leaks, significant storm damage, or extensive wear from exposure to weather conditions. When shingles are cracked, curling, or missing, or if the underlying decking has become compromised, a full replacement can prevent further damage to the home's interior and structure. Additionally, a new roof can en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al, making it a practical upgrade for homeowners experiencing frequent repairs or noticing signs of aging on their current roof.

The overview below groups typical Doublewide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cranford,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or roof repairs or patching typically cost between $250 and $600, covering small sections or minor leaks.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es on doublewide roofs.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of a doublewide roof usually 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the size and materials used. Larger projects or more complex areas can push costs higher, but most projects are in this middle tier.
Full Roof Replacement - A complete doublewide roof replacement often costs between $5,000 and $12,000, with larger or more intricate projects reaching beyond that. Many local contractors handle full replacements within this range, depending on the roof size and material choices.
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or extensive roof replacements can exceed $15,000, especially for larger structures or premium materials. These projects are less common but are handled by contractors equipped for more involved work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when choosing a local contractor for a roof replacement. Homeowners should seek providers who can provide detailed proposals outlining the scope of work, materials to be used, and the projected process from start to finish. Having this information in writing hel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the chances of misunderstandings later on. It’s also beneficial to clarify what is included in the service and what might be considered additional work, so expectations are transparent from the outset.
